Iran says Israeli military base in Be’er Sheva was primary missile target
19 June 2025 07:02 BST

IRNA, Iran’s state news agency, reported via Telegram that this morning’s missile strike was aimed directly at the Israeli army’s Command and Intelligence headquarters, known as IDF C4I, along with a military intelligence facility located in the Gav-Yam Technology Park.
According to the agency, the targeted site sits next to Soroka hospital in the southern city of Be’er Sheva.
IRNA claimed the hospital sustained only minor damage caused by the blast’s shockwave. “The military infrastructure was a precise and direct target,” the agency stated.
